How to Identify High Quality Clothing Pieces
Fabric Quality
Natural fibers such as wool, cotton, linen, and silk are generally more durable and breathable than synthetic alternatives. Fabric weight and texture also indicate quality.
Stitching and Construction
Examine seams, hems, and edges. Tight, even stitching with no loose threads suggests good craftsmanship.
Fit and Structure
Quality clothing maintains its shape when worn. Jackets, trousers, and dresses should sit well on the body without pulling or sagging.
Brand Reputation
Brands known for craftsmanship and consistency often produce higher quality garments.

How to Shop Smart When Investing in Clothing
Buy Fewer, Better Pieces
Focus on quality rather than quantity. A smaller wardrobe of well-made items is more functional and stylish.
Check Care Instructions
High quality garments often require proper care. Understanding maintenance needs helps extend their lifespan.
Try Before Buying
Always try garments on to assess comfort, fit, and movement.
Research Before Purchase
Reading product descriptions and reviews helps identify craftsmanship and fabric quality.

Building a Long-Term Wardrobe Strategy
A strategic wardrobe focuses on versatility and durability. Start by identifying gaps in your current wardrobe and prioritize pieces that complement existing items. Neutral colors and classic cuts provide flexibility and reduce the need for frequent purchases.
Seasonal updates should focus on replacing worn-out items rather than chasing trends.
